![]() |
Formel auf unterschiedlich große Berreich anwenden - Druckversion +- Office-Fragen.de (https://office-fragen.de) +-- Forum: Microsoft Office (https://office-fragen.de/forum-1.html) +--- Forum: Excel (https://office-fragen.de/forum-2.html) +--- Thema: Formel auf unterschiedlich große Berreich anwenden (/thread-14894.html) |
Formel auf unterschiedlich große Berreich anwenden - Paul - 10.11.2020 Hallo, ich habe eine große Datenbank mit über 20000 Aktiendaten. Jede Aktie hat eine bestimmte Anzahl an Zeilen (nach Datum sortiert). Für jede Aktie soll nun eine lineare Regression durchgeführt werden. Da es extrem aufwändig wäre den zu berrechnenden Berreich manuell einzugeben bin ich auf der Such nach einer Formel die nur die Daten beachtet bis sich der Wert in einer anderen Spalte ändert (ISIN), sprich eine neue Aktie betrachtet wird. Es soll also für jede ISIN eine eigene Regression berechnet werden. Habt ihr irgendwelche Ideen/Ansätze? Hier soll also eine Regression übder die Zeilen 1-4, eine über die Zeilen 5-7 und eine über die Zeilen 8-9 vorgenommen werden. Mein Ansatz: Wenn sich ISIN ändert soll eine Regression über die Zeilen ausgeführt werden, die die gleiche ISIN haben. Ich hoffe das ist halbwegs verständlich ![]() Hier die stilisierte Tabelle ISIN SPALTE A Datum DE123456 1,9 Januar 01 DE123456 1,85 Februar 01 DE123456 1,95 März 01 DE123456 2,0 April 01 AT567891 8,4 Januar 01 AT567891 8,2 Februar 01 AT567891 9,1 März 01 LUX98765 4,2 Februar 01 LUX98765 4,4 Februar 02 RE: Formel auf unterschiedlich große Berreich anwenden - maninweb - 10.11.2020 Hallo, Dein Profil listet ein Office 365 Abonnement und somit Excel 365 als Excel-Version. Du müsstest dann die Funktion FILTER haben, die Dir ein dynamisches Array zurückgibt. Damit hast Du einen dynamischen Bereich, je nach ISIN, den Du auch woanders verarbeiten kannst. Falls Dir dynamische Arrays nichts sagen, google mal dazu, Excel + Dynamische + Arrays. Gruß RE: Formel auf unterschiedlich große Berreich anwenden - Paul - 10.11.2020 Wow, vielen Dank für die schnelle Antwort! Das werde ich sofort ausprobieren ![]() |